Unemployment Claims Drop as Oil Soars, Fed Holds Rates

5/21/2026

31 4 Full Breakdown

1 of 1

Story summary
  • Weekly unemployment benefit applications fell by 3,000 to 209,000 for the week ending May 16, 2026, while the four-week moving average of claims fell to 202,500.
  • Oil prices rose over 50% after the Iran war, lifting U.S. gasoline to $4.56 per gallon and pushing consumer inflation up 3.8% from April 2025.
  • The Federal Reserve (Fed) left its benchmark rate unchanged but signaled it may hike rates later in 2026.
